Sorrow

Sorrow stands magnificently like an imperious marble statue
Haughty and solitary, it does not fear the degeneration due to time
Deep anguish goes inside my bones in a spiritual dismemberment
Once the voluptuousness of the illusions veiled my eyes
And suddenly, it disappears into a thin aura, leaving me unconcealed and helpless
The numbness of sorrow envelops me in a star-quilted veil
And the silence caresses my senses as I lie vulnerable and defenceless
A glimmer of hope illuminates my soul, which lies in the darkness of uncertainty
Shattered dreams and hopes echo like distant memories of a lost past
My gasping soul strives to access the impenetrable world of chimaeras and utopias
Nightmares from the distant past re-emerge furiously like a storm of emotions
An unabashed rush of passions resurfaces from the leaden silence of discontent
More confused than ever, I try to reach out for the stars in the immensity of the universe
In this sorrow, I lie in silence, hiding in the voluptuous world of poetry.
Esther Racah
